(04-10-2019, 09:46 AM)The ferret_imp Wrote: If you think the gears are too tall, many on the forum who like a more spirited ride go up a tooth on the counter sprocket. More acceration, higher cruising rpms, less top speed.
Be sure and check your tire pressures if you haven't already 36F 42 R
I think you mean the rear sprocket. The counter sprocket is on the countershaft and is the front or drive sprocket. Going up a tooth will raise the gearing.
